Question

Which is the only plant with the ability to overcome the inefficiencies of photorespiration?

Plants appear green because ________ .   

The Krebs cycle occurs __ times in order to fully break down glucose.

The Krebs cycle takes place in the ____ of the cell.   

TRUE or FALSE: Nucleic Acid can be broken down to create ATP.

The bulk of the ATP that our bodies need is harvested through which of the following: Anearobic processes or Aerobic processes?

TRUE or FALSE: The electron transport chain is aerobic.

How many ATP molecules do anaerobic pathways produce?

Explanation / Answer

1 Sugarcane

Sugarcane plant in two stage blocks the enzyme RUBISCO making it unavailable for photorespiration efficiency of photosynthesis and deficiency of photorespiration is decreased

2 Plants appear green due to presence of pigment of chlorophyll present in chloroplast, Chlorophylls absorbs deep blue light and red light from sunlight spectrum and reflects green light and hence plants appear green.

3 Twice

Glycolysis break down glucose glucose in to two carbon molecules called as pyruvate hence kerbs cycle occurs twice to break two pyruvate molecules.

4 The Krebs cycle takes place in the Mitochondria of the cell.

The Krebs cycle occurs in the mitochondrion of a cell This sausage-shaped organelle possesses inner and outer membranes and, therefore, inner and outer compartments.

5 Nucleotides give away ATP on break down.

Nucleic acid metabolism is the process by which nucleic acids (DNA and RNA) are synthesized and degraded. Destruction of nucleic acid is a catabolic reaction. Additionally, parts of the nucleotides or nucleobases can be salvaged to recreate new nucleotides which are ATP combination of nucleotides,phosphate group and sugar molecule.

6 Aerobic process.

Because the oxygen we inhale allows each cell to produce many times more ATP . Aerobic respiration is more efficient

7 It is aerobic

The electron transport chain is the final stage of aerobic respiration leading to the forming of ATP in the inner membrane of the mitochondrion.

8 In Anaerobic respiration 2 molecules of ATP are produced for one glucose molecule.
